H435 has been manufactured for many years. It has about 15% fine sand and is quite high in silty stoneware clay; these are balanced by our native plastic stonewares and some of our high coal, super-plastic ball clay. H435 is semi-vitreous and has been used by people who want a compromise between the properties of H431 and H550.
The open structure of H435 also means that extra water can be absorbed during throwing making it more susceptible to water-splitting (the sand provides openings into which water can penetrate). Thus it is beneficial to use water sparingly during throwing and make sure that it does not stay long on points where the clay is under stress (i.e. the outside of the belly on a vase). Since H435 generates slip during throwing, try to develop a technique where the slip produced during centering can be employed later as a lubricant during throwing.
H435 fires to a variegated speckled stone-grey color at cone 10R. It does not
have as much speckle as H431 and has more than H550. In oxidation firing there is some very fine specks and the body retains a
stoney light grey color through the cone 9-11 range. Although H435 may appear stable at cone 11 sometimes we cannot guarantee
successful results in this range.
H435 is quite dense in the bisque state compared to porcelains, thus it does not absorb water as fast or evenly. This may lead to some pinholes after the glaze has dried but these are no cause for concern as they heal during normal firing. We suggest that you do not bisque this body any lower than cone 06 because it does contain some carbonaceous material that needs to be burned away before the glaze firing if possible.
